Deborah's Knotted Orange Sweet Rolls

Soft, buttery rolls made with orange zest and a citrus glaze make these Knotted Orange Sweet Rolls the perfect choice for Easter brunch or Easter dinner!

Ingredients

Orange Rolls

  • 4 Tablespoons sugar, divided
  • 2 Tablespoons yeast
  • ½ cup warm water
  • 1 ⅓ cups scalded whole milk
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 ½ teaspoons salt
  • 5 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2 Tablespoons orange zest
  • ½ cup butter, melted

Orange Glaze

  • 1 ½ cups powdered sugar
  • 1 Tablespoon orange zest
  • 2-3 Tablespoons orange juice

Instructions

  • In a small bowl, combine warm water, 2 tablespoons of sugar, and the yeast and allow to proof until foamy, about five minutes. Meanwhile, scald the milk and stir in the other 2 tablespoons of sugar and the salt.
  • Beat eggs in a small bowl, then slowly add the scalded milk while stirring to temper the egg. Combine with yeast mixture when the milk has cooled a bit.
  • In the bowl of a stand mixer with a paddle attachment, combine the milk and yeast mixture with 2 cups of the flour and the orange zest and mix for 2 minutes, until smooth. Switch to the dough hook and continue adding flour, 1 cup at a time, kneading until a smooth, soft dough is formed, about 5 minutes. Transfer the dough to a large greased bowl and cover tightly with plastic wrap.
  • Let the dough rise for one hour or until doubled in size. Divide dough in half, then roll out one half of the dough into a 12x7-inch rectangle. Cut into 12 1-inch strips and dip each strip in melted butter. Shape into knots and place on a baking sheet. Repeat with the other half of the dough, then let rolls rise 15-30 minutes.
  • Bake at 400 degrees for 8-10 minutes or until lightly browned on top.
  • Make glaze by combining ingredients and whisking until smooth. Brush glaze on each roll with a pastry brush.
